What is Gerodom and what it is used for
Herodorm contains cinnolazam, a benzodiazepine sleeping drug that has minimal muscle-relaxing and sedative effects. After taking cynolazapam, patients fall asleep more quickly, wake up less frequently at night (for example, with noise) and fall asleep more quickly after awakening. The average duration of sleep increases.
Herodorm is used to treat sleep disorders of different origins that require medication.

3. How to take Herodrome
Always take this medicine exactly as your doctor has told you. If you are not sure, ask your doctor or pharmacist.
Your doctor will determine the dose for you according to your needs.
Unless otherwise prescribed, the usual adult dose is 1 tablet per day.
In elderly patients, treatment usually starts with 1/2 tablet.
Careful dosing is also required in patients with liver and kidney disease, as well as in patients with generally poor health.
This medicine is not suitable for prolonged use – more than two weeks, unless specifically prescribed by the doctor. The duration of treatment should be as small as possible.
Discontinuation of treatment with Gerodorm should be done by a physician appointed.
Application method
The tablets should be swallowed whole with a little water approximately 30 minutes before the desired sleep time. Herodorm should not be taken immediately after a heavy meal.
If you take more than the necessary dose of Gerodrom
Symptoms of overdosage by the central nervous system are: dizziness, drowsiness, disturbed balance, disturbed vision, very high doses may fall into very deep sleep or even coma. Consequently, circulatory collapse, respiratory depression, and sometimes paradoxical symptoms such as restlessness and insomnia may develop.
Immediate medical intervention is required.

What does Gerodom contain?
The active substance is cinnolazepam. One tablet contains 40 mg of cinnolazepam.
The other ingredients are: lactose, corn starch, gelatin, sodium starch glycolate, magnesium stearate, talc.
What does Gerodom look like and what the package contains
White, round biconvex tablets scored on one side. The tablet can be divided into two equal doses.
Pack sizes: 10, 20 or 30 tablets.
